On Mon, Jul 24, 2017 at 12:01 AM, Jordan Zimmerman < [email protected]> wrote: > Background: We are preparing to release what will be Apache Curator 4.0.0. > As usual, our tests are a bit flakey. Currently, the biggest culprit is > "classic" connection handling. This is a special internal mode that most > people probably don't even know about. It was added as a backward > compatibility stop gap when the meaning of connection state LOST changed > from Curator 2.x to Curator 3.x. With Curator 4.0, I'd like to completely > remove "classic" connection handling unless there are objections.
